Europe's ExoMars May End Russia's Bad Luck on Mars

Wednesday, July 10, 2013 - 07:00 in Astronomy & Space

Officials in charge of Europe's ExoMars rover, part of a joint Mars exploration project with Russia, say they are confident the life-seeking robot will reach the Red Planet's surface despite Russia's record of star-crossed Mars missions.
